| package org.apache.iotdb.tsfile.read.reader.page; |
| |
| import org.apache.iotdb.tsfile.encoding.decoder.Decoder; |
| import org.apache.iotdb.tsfile.file.header.PageHeader; |
| import org.apache.iotdb.tsfile.file.metadata.statistics.TimeStatistics; |
| import org.apache.iotdb.tsfile.read.common.TimeRange; |
| |
| import java.io.IOException; |
| import java.nio.ByteBuffer; |
| import java.util.ArrayList; |
| import java.util.List; |
| |
| public class TimePageReader { |
| |
| private final PageHeader pageHeader; |
| |
| /** decoder for time column */ |
| protected Decoder timeDecoder; |
| |
| /** time column in memory */ |
| protected ByteBuffer timeBuffer; |
| |
| /** A list of deleted intervals. */ |
| private List<TimeRange> deleteIntervalList; |
| |
| private int deleteCursor = 0; |
| |
| public TimePageReader(ByteBuffer pageData, Decoder timeDecoder) { |
| this(null, pageData, timeDecoder); |
| } |
| |
| public TimePageReader(PageHeader pageHeader, ByteBuffer pageData, Decoder timeDecoder) { |
| this.timeDecoder = timeDecoder; |
| this.pageHeader = pageHeader; |
| this.timeBuffer = pageData; |
| } |
| |
| public boolean hasNextTime() throws IOException { |
| return timeDecoder.hasNext(timeBuffer); |
| } |
| |
| public long nextTime() { |
| return timeDecoder.readLong(timeBuffer); |
| } |
| |
| public long[] nextTimeBatch() throws IOException { |
| long[] timeBatch = new long[(int) pageHeader.getStatistics().getCount()]; |
| int index = 0; |
| while (timeDecoder.hasNext(timeBuffer)) { |
| timeBatch[index++] = timeDecoder.readLong(timeBuffer); |
| } |
| return timeBatch; |
| } |
| |
| /** |
| * In case that we use sequence read, and the page doesn't have statistics, so we won't know time |
| * array's length at first |
| */ |
| public long[] getNextTimeBatch() throws IOException { |
| if (pageHeader.getStatistics() != null) { |
| return nextTimeBatch(); |
| } else { |
| List<Long> timeList = new ArrayList<>(); |
| while (timeDecoder.hasNext(timeBuffer)) { |
| timeList.add(timeDecoder.readLong(timeBuffer)); |
| } |
| return timeList.stream().mapToLong(t -> t).toArray(); |
| } |
| } |
| |
| public TimeStatistics getStatistics() { |
| return (TimeStatistics) pageHeader.getStatistics(); |
| } |
| |
| public void setDeleteIntervalList(List<TimeRange> list) { |
| this.deleteIntervalList = list; |
| } |
| |
| public List<TimeRange> getDeleteIntervalList() { |
| return deleteIntervalList; |
| } |
| |
| public boolean isModified() { |
| return pageHeader.isModified(); |
| } |
| |
| protected boolean isDeleted(long timestamp) { |
| while (deleteIntervalList != null && deleteCursor < deleteIntervalList.size()) { |
| if (deleteIntervalList.get(deleteCursor).contains(timestamp)) { |
| return true; |
| } else if (deleteIntervalList.get(deleteCursor).getMax() < timestamp) { |
| deleteCursor++; |
| } else { |
| return false; |
| } |
| } |
| return false; |
| } |
| } |
